Furniture and house staging is a booming business that allows entrepreneurs to make money from empty apartments while helping homeowners and real estate agents get the most out of their properties. According to one study, staged homes sell 88% faster than those that are not staged. In addition, another report found that professionally-staged homes can fetch up to 6%-20% more in sales price compared to unstaged homes.

With these impressive figures, it’s no wonder why rental furniture staging businesses have become so popular in recent years. But starting and growing a successful furniture rental business takes hard work and dedication. This guide will provide you with all the information you need to start your own furniture rentals and staging business from scratch and tips for keeping it going strong for years to come.

Furnishing a home can be expensive, with the average cost of furnishing an entire house ranging from $10,000 to $20,000. But what if you don’t have that kind of money? Fortunately, furniture rental companies can help make your dream home a reality without breaking the bank.

By renting instead of buying furniture and home accessories, renters save an average of 40% on their total costs compared to purchasing outright. Plus, companies offer flexible payment plans that allow customers to pay over time or make monthly payments so they don’t feel overwhelmed by the upfront costs.

In this guide, we’ll look at some of the best rental companies in the industry today and explore how they can help you furnish your new place without going over budget. So let’s get started!

Costs

What Do Furniture Rental Companies Charge for? Rental companies generally charge various fees, including rental fees for the furniture itself and delivery/installation costs. Some companies may include additional charges such as cleaning fees or damage protection plans in their contracts.

The rental cost can vary greatly depending on the company and the type/style of furniture you’re looking for. Generally, rental rates are based on a flat fee or a set duration (for example, one week or one month). It’s important to compare costs between different companies to get the best deal. Additionally, you should be aware of any additional fees that may be associated with your rentals, such as delivery and setup charges.

When it comes to making a payment for your furniture rental, some companies offer flexible options like paying in installments or allowing you to choose the date on which you’d like to make your payments. Some companies offer rent-to-own furniture options. This can help make it easier to budget for your rental items.

Make sure to ask about any special discounts or promotions the company may be offering. Many furniture rental companies offer reduced rates for longer rental periods or have promotional codes to help you save money on your rental. Shopping around and doing your research is key to getting the best deal possible when renting

Cort

CORT is a trusted, nationwide brand offering an unbeatable home furniture selection. They provide discounted rental packages to save you time and money when furnishing your new place — perfect for students on a budget! Need something even more affordable? Visit one of their outlet stores which feature previously rented items at up to 70 percent off the original retail price, or see it before buying by visiting one of many showrooms near you. You can also order online with delivery services available — easy breezy furnishings in no time flat!

Feather

Feather provides a unique service to streamline the process for those wanting to achieve their dream home. Starting with an easy-to-complete style quiz, you are offered furniture that meets your budget and space from well-known brands such as West Elm – all available in packages tailored specifically toward each of the primary rooms in your house. Handy assembly services can be added if needed, or when ready, simply choose whether to renew long-term, swap out pieces with something new, buy what you have been using, or return everything once done!

Brook

Transform your abode into a cozy dream home in 2 days with Brook’s wide variety of stylish, essential furniture and accessories. Whether you’re furnishing the living room or just need the artwork to make any space feel less temporary, there is something for everyone! Simply select one piece online – their AI-based recommendations will guide you through what goes best together so that creating packages tailored to all spaces is easy and breezy! All at prices determined by how long it’ll take and how many pieces fit your theme.

Aaron’s

Aaron’s has what you need to make your house a home, no matter the style. They have everything from appliances and electronics, such as TVs and gaming consoles, to furniture, with packages available in casual or contemporary styles! Plus, get great deals on rent-to-own items that are yours once payments are completed – plus an added bonus of early payoff options if desired. So why shop anywhere else?

Rent-a-Center

Rent-A-Center is a great option for anyone looking to access the best furniture, appliances, and electronics – from flat-screen TVs to smartphones. Users have the freedom of no long-term contracts with just one perk that keeps improving; you can save when deciding what time frame works best for your payment plan by paying off early! The ultimate satisfaction guarantee: Upgrade or cancel anytime!

AFR

AFR is your one-stop shop for all things home. Find everything you need, from furniture and housewares to appliances and electronics, at unbeatable prices! Plus, with the clearance center stocked full of gently used items each week, it’s easy to get that designer look without breaking the bank. And if you ever want to change up your package – no problem! Upgrades or downgrades are just a few clicks away.

Oliver Space

Get creative with your space by using Oliver Space! Rental packages are available for living rooms, bedrooms, and dining spaces to create the perfect look. You can use their room builder tool to customize your surroundings or select from different themes – such as “Beach Getaway” or “Cocktails & Charcuterie” – depending on what ambiance you’re in the mood for. Short-term rentals are also an option, plus discounted prices for longer leases if needed. Their services cover Los Angeles, San Diego, San Francisco, Seattle, Dallas, and Austin regions, so wherever you’ll put down roots soon – make it worth creating something new!

Casa One

Style your living space with ease – Casa One has you covered! From premier gym equipment to chic outdoor furniture, this company offers more than 4,000 items for flexible leasing terms of one month or 12. Best of all? Delivery and assembly are free in three business days, followed by a convenient pick-up service when you’re done.

Fernish

Get the home of your dreams without breaking the bank! Fernish offers stylish, modern furniture at an affordable price. From living rooms to bedrooms and everything in between, you can rent trendy furnishings for as little as three months – with free delivery & assembly included! If that’s not enough, they also give you three days after purchase to ensure it fits perfectly into your lifestyle; if not, simply exchange it hassle-free. And right now, this great service is available only in Dallas, Austin, Seattle, and Southern California, so take advantage before it’s gone!

The Everest

For those looking for a one-of-a-kind look, The Everest in the New York City area offers an array of vintage furniture and accessories. With packages available or the option to mix and match items yourself, you can create a unique atmosphere that’s sure to be adored!

Ensure proper insurance coverage for your rental business.

It’s important to ensure your furniture rental business is properly insured in case of any accidents or damages caused while renting out furniture. This includes liability insurance, which will cover you if someone gets injured while using the furniture you rent out, and property damage insurance, which would help pay for any repairs that need to be done after an incident. Research and invest in insurance coverage to protect your business from potential risks.

What is the process for checking in and out of a rental?

When you’re ready to check in or out of your rental, CORT Furniture Rental has a few steps to make the process easier.

  • First, you will need to contact their customer service department in advance and provide them with your order details.
  • They will then generate an invoice for you so that payment can be made before the agreed-upon rental period. Once that’s done, their team will arrange a delivery or pick up of the furniture at your convenience.
  • When you’re ready to check out, they will inspect the furniture and confirm that it is in the same condition as when it was rented.
  • Finally, any outstanding payments due will be collected before the rental is officially completed.

Are there any restrictions on who can book a short-term rental?

Yes, there are restrictions on who can book a short-term rental at CORT Furniture Rental. All renters must be 18 years old and have a valid government-issued ID. In addition, all payments must be made online or over the phone with a major credit card before starting the rental period. Finally, all rental orders must be placed at least 48 hours in advance.

How much does booking a short-term rental cost?”

The cost of renting furniture from CORT depends on the package’s type, quantity, and duration. They are competitively priced and offer discounts for extended rentals and bulk orders. To get an exact quote, you can contact their customer service department or visit their website to get a personalized estimate based on your specific needs.

CORT Furniture Rental also offers special promos and discounts throughout the year. So check in often to take advantage of these great deals!

What is the cancellation policy for short-term rentals?

CORT Furniture Rental’s cancellation policy varies depending on the type of rental. For the short-term option, they require at least 48 hours notice before the start of the rental period to receive a full refund. However, you may need to cancel your rental earlier than that. In that case, you may still receive a partial refund, depending on the circumstances.

Long-term rentals require at least 30 days’ notice before the start of the rental to receive a full refund.

The different types of furniture available for rent

You can choose furniture styles, colors, and designs to match your event’s theme and style. Some of the most common types of furniture that are available for rent include:        

Tables – Whether you’re looking for standard round or rectangular tables or something more unique like high-top cocktail tables, a reputable company will likely have what you need.     

Chairs – From modern guest and classic banquet chairs to folding chairs for outdoor events, rental companies typically offer a wide selection of styles and colors.        

Sofas and lounge furniture – If you’re planning an event that requires lots of seating spots or comfortable lounge areas, look for a company that offers sofas, sectionals, lounge chairs, and other items.        

Linens – Many rental companies also offer a range of high-quality linens and tablecloths, perfect for weddings and other events with a formal or elegant theme.

Other items – You can get creative and include almost any items you’d like to rent for events. From arcade games, outdoor games, office furniture, and umbrellas to bars, DJ booths, stages, and more. As a rental company, you should be able to provide everything for a successful event.
